Our Centre is located opposite the bus station down Winding Road, has a well appointed function room to hire, disabled access/toilets and excellent catering facilities at very competitive rates. It is used by the Centre to run Lunch Clubs on a Wednesday and Thursday and many groups throughout the week who want to support the local people of Calderdale in pleasant surrounding.
